Origins:   This appeal for prayers and good thoughts for a stricken 8-year-old named Sam Bish began circulating on the Internet in mid-August 2009. More information about Sam was posted at the web site of the Westerville (Ohio) Christian Church:



Sam is 8 yrs old - a happy big brother of two little sisters. In early August Sam was diagnosed with a rare form of bone cancer and is currently undergoing chemotherapy at Nationwide Children's Hospital. His parents, Mike and Cindy, are grateful for all the love, support and prayers they have been receiving during this time. Let's help keep a smile on Sam's face. Let's help the Bish family know they have a second family they can count on - the family of God.

A page for Sam was established on the CaringBridge web site. According to a 2 September 2009 update posted there:



Sam is now into his 2nd day of 3rd grade. He seemed to enjoy being at school yesterday with all of his friends. I have posted some updated pictures on this Caring Bridge site- some from his buzz hair cutting party and some from his first day of school yesterday. PRAY FOR SAM!

However, August 2010 information about Sam was not encouraging:



In early August [2009] Sam was diagnosed with a rare form of bone cancer. The cancer has spread to other areas in Sam's body. In October [2009], Sam's right leg was amputated to stop the spreading. The latest scan showed that the cancer has spread throughout his entire body. There is no plan for anymore chemo.

The CaringBridge site reported that nine-year-old Sam passed away on 20 August 2010.
